
Full Stack Development refers to the practice of working on both the front-end and back-end parts of a web application. A Full Stack Developer handles everything from user interface design and user experience to server, database, and application logic. This comprehensive skill set allows for creation of fully functional, end-to-end solutions. NodeJS
Node.js is a free, cross-platform runtime that allows JavaScript code to run outside the browser. It is commonly used to build and run backend services, such as APIs, supporting the front-end of web or mobile applications. Node.js is ideal for developing real-time, scalable, and data-intensive applications.
Advantages
- Perfect for rapid software prototyping and agile development processes.
- Extremely fast and highly scalable, leveraging JavaScript.
- Enables rapid execution with minimal code thanks to a streamlined and organized database.
- User-friendly for developers and widely utilized for backend support in significant applications.
Django
Django is a free, open-source framework designed to provide robust backend support for web and mobile applications developed in Python. Known as a “batteries-included” framework, it offers many built-in features, reducing the need for developers to code from scratch. It includes an admin panel for managing app activities, an Object-Relational Mapper (ORM) for simplified database queries, and additional security features like authentication and data caching. Advantages
- Django is a stable, mature framework with a strong track record across its versions.
- It uses the Model-View-Template (MVT) architecture, where views generate HTML from model data.
- It benefits from robust developer community support.
- Emphasizes reusability, pluggability, and easy maintenance of components.
Angular
Angular is a TypeScript-based framework designed for creating user interfaces for both web and mobile applications. It offers a component-based architecture and CLI for creating components. Angular supports Progressive Web Apps with server-side rendering and Firebase authentication and includes a powerful CLI for generating templates with pre-configured routing, testing, and built-in style processors like Tailwind CSS.
Advantages
- Angular effectively manages complexity with dependency injection, allowing for easy maintenance of large applications by reusing common components as services.
- It offers high-level structuring and strong maintenance support for web pages.
- It eliminates the need for page reloads with minimal changes to components.
- It has a steep learning curve, making it less beginner-friendly.
React JS
React JS is a component-based framework for creating interactive user interfaces for web and mobile applications. It updates the UI efficiently without full page reloads, using the Virtual DOM to manage minimal changes. React is highly reusable and testable, allowing components to be created once and reused throughout the application.
Advantages
- React manages the View component in the Model-View-Controller architecture, defining the application’s appearance.
- It makes code easier to debug and maintain.
- React breaks down applications into components, each with its own properties and functions.
- It is developer-friendly, with an easy learning curve for beginners.
Spring Boot
Spring Boot is a popular Java framework that accelerates backend web service development for client or server-side applications. It simplifies the creation, running, and configuration of standalone, production-ready Spring-based web apps and supports fast, robust, auto-configured microservices. Advantages
- Spring Boot features a 3-layered architecture (Presentation, Service, Data Access) for organized backend development and microservices.
- It is an open-source platform ideal for high-concurrency microservices with separate threads for each request.
- It supports building enterprise-level applications with excellent scalability and maintainability.
- It benefits from strong community support.
GraphQL
The GraphQL Framework, developed by Meta, is a query language for APIs that provides a schema for data. It serves as an intermediary between front-end clients and back-end services, consolidating multiple resource requests into a single query.
Advantages
- Data is typically exchanged over HTTP and returned in JSON format.
- It functions as middleware for full-stack web or mobile applications.
Bootstrap
The Bootstrap framework is an open-source front-end tool that accelerates web development by adding responsive design elements and predefined styles to basic HTML structures. It enhances websites with components like buttons, cards, and navigation bars.
Advantages
- It ensures cross-platform compatibility with both older and newer browser versions.
- It’s user-friendly for beginners with basic HTML and CSS knowledge.
- The framework benefits from strong community support and ongoing updates.
Ruby on Rails
Ruby on Rails is a server-side framework for building interactive web applications using the Ruby programming language. It follows the MVC (Model-View-Controller) architecture and offers ready-made libraries for HTML components like cards, forms, and menus, streamlining development. Advantages
- Cost-effective for creating and maintaining websites.
- Provides ready-to-use plugins and modules, saving development time.
- Facilitates easy change management for quick updates.
- Offers robust security and authentication support.
Flask
Flask is a lightweight Python micro-framework that streamlines web application development without extra tools or libraries. It offers minimal setup with extensive extension support for database integration and form validation, making it faster than Django.
Advantages
- Flask has no predefined dependencies, offering flexibility in development.
- Its extension support allows it to be used for a variety of needs.
- Easily customizable to fit specific website requirements.
- Includes integrated unit testing, fast debugging, and restful request dispatching.
JQuery
jQuery was a key JavaScript library for manipulating the DOM, handling events, and animating elements, and it worked well with AJAX APIs. It streamlined various tasks, enabling the development of interactive web pages with reduced code.
Although its use has declined with advancements in modern web browsers, jQuery remains beginner-friendly and supports minimal knowledge of HTML, CSS, and JavaScript.
Advantages
- jQuery is compatible with all major modern browsers like Chrome, Safari, and Firefox.
- It handles AJAX interactions efficiently with less code.
